When banks make loans, they put more money into the economy. This increases the _____.
money supply
interest rates
stock prices

The question itself says that the banks, when they make loans 'put more money into the economy" - this means that the amount of money will increase and that the money supply (the amount of available money) will increase too.

The correct answer is "money supply"
